Output 665c16cfe1763b85f01f83abebad24d3d0520cfd7d8256ac816bf4f1d6aa6023:10

value
328560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95c087a16046f2267971ccf44d2e30c033377dcf OP_EQUAL
address
3FLqFLCtN6zi4EzLBHtxw5hxjM1A2Trqo1
transaction
665c16cfe1763b85f01f83abebad24d3d0520cfd7d8256ac816bf4f1d6aa6023
spent
true